Recognize Frequent iPhone Issues: Essential Information to Get Started
When people face difficulties with their iPhones, being aware of the most frequent issues can significantly simplify the repair process. Frequent problems consist of screen damage, battery degradation, and software malfunctions. A damaged screen typically results from accidental drops, making it among the most common repairs needed. Battery problems typically manifest as rapid drainage or failure to hold a charge, particularly in older models. Software errors can cause unresponsive applications or recurring crashes, typically addressed through a straightforward reboot or system update.
Another common issue relates to connectivity challenges, impacting Wi-Fi and Bluetooth capabilities, which can stem from software settings or hardware failures. Users may also encounter sound issues, including distorted sound or faulty speakers, commonly associated with hardware issues or software errors. Identifying these typical problems allows users to make well-informed repair decisions, assisting them in saving both time and money during repairs.
DIY iPhone Fix Tips for Minor Issues
Many iPhone users experience common challenges that can be easily addressed without expert assistance. As an example, a damaged screen can often be mitigated with a DIY repair kit, which usually comes with adhesive and replacement glass. Users should follow online tutorials to confirm correct installation.
A typical concern is sluggish performance. Wiping the cache and eliminating unnecessary apps can considerably boost device speed. Doing a quick restart can also eliminate minor issues.
Battery concerns, including fast battery drain, may be fixed by tweaking options for example brightness levels and background application refresh. People are also able to handle the battery replacement personally using online guides, as long as they possess the appropriate equipment.
As a final note, if the device is experiencing charging issues, looking at the charging port for dirt and gently clearing it with a toothpick can frequently resolve the issue. By utilizing these DIY tips, iPhone owners can cut costs and prolong the lifespan of their devices without seeking professional help.

Understanding Warranty Coverage
Although many iPhone owners think about warranty and insurance plans to protect their devices, understanding the specifics of these options is essential. Warranty coverage typically includes repairs for manufacturing defects but fails to cover damage from accidents. Apple's standard warranty lasts one year, with options to extend through AppleCare+ for an additional fee. This expanded warranty delivers accidental damage coverage, though a deductible applies per incident. Owners are advised to review their usage behaviors and risk levels before choosing a warranty plan. For users who regularly upgrade or handle their devices carefully, the standard warranty may suffice. Conversely, heavy users or those prone to accidents may consider expanded protection a valuable choice, offering reassurance and possible cost savings on repairs.

Avoid Repair Scams: Key Warning Signs to Know
What signs indicate a potential repair scam when seeking iPhone services? First, excessively low prices can be a red flag; if a repair service offers deals that seem too good to be true, it likely compromises quality. Furthermore, insufficient transparency about the repair process and components utilized may suggest deceptive practices. Reputable businesses should provide detailed estimates and explain the repairs.
An additional red flag involves aggressive pressure strategies, such as urging customers to make quick decisions without sufficient time to consider their alternatives. Consumer reviews may also shed light on the situation; ongoing negative responses or missing reviews should raise concerns.
Lastly, reputable repair companies often have a physical storefront and a professional web presence. If a business operates solely online without a verifiable address or contact information, it should raise concerns. Remaining aware of these warning signs can protect customers from fraud and secure a dependable repair outcome.
Avoiding Future Damage: Ways to Keep Your iPhone Protected
Protecting your iPhone from harm requires proactive measures. iPhone users should purchase a high-quality protective case and screen cover to cushion impacts and avoid screen damage. Routinely cleaning your iPhone, particularly the charging ports, can prevent dust buildup and maintain proper functionality.
Furthermore, preventing contact with harsh temperatures and moisture is essential; owners should avoid storing their phones in overheated cars or in proximity to water. Applying software updates promptly guarantees that the phone operates efficiently and takes advantage of the latest security features.
Creating a practice for careful storage is just as vital; people should keep their iPhones in secure compartments or bags when on the go. Furthermore, embracing mindful usage, such as steering clear of multitasking while operating the device, can also decrease the risk of accidents. By implementing these safety precautions, iPhone individuals can considerably increase the durability of their devices and prevent expensive repairs.

What Tools Are Required for DIY iPhone Repairs?
For DIY iPhone repairs, essential tools include a set of precision screwdrivers, plastic pry tools, precision tweezers, suction cups, and a heat gun. Such tools support careful disassembly and reassembly of the iPhone throughout the repair process.
